About the DevOps Course DevOps integrates devlopers and operation teams in order to improve collobration and productivity by automation infrastrcure, automationg workflows and continously application performance. DevOps helps You deliver the best user experience possible and benefits your company by increasing the frequency of deployments of your software and services. DevOps Helps to improve performance and quickly release of application. As rapid delivery of software has become a strategic business asset, progressive IT organizations are pursuing a DevOps culture, where development and operations teams, systems, and tools work in lockstep. By aligning goals and sharing tools and strategies, you can improve velocity and code quality, allowing you to innovate faster.
